[the epidemiological, epizootological, and etiological characteristics of the 2006-2007 outbreak of hemorrhagic fever with renal syndrome in the tambov region]. | the findings suggest that there are natural foci of hantavirus infection in the tambov region. there is evidence that dobrava/belgrade hantavirus (dob-aa) was a leading etiological agent in the outbreak of the disease in the winter of 2006-2007. epidemiological analysis showed that the outbreak of hemorrhagic fever with renal syndrome (hfrs) afflicted the region during november to april, by reaching its peak in january (52.2%). among the patients with hfrs, rural dwellers were 91%. people were i ... | 2011 | 22359949 |
